  • What is pemmican and how to make it?

  • Here are the basic instructions and pemmican recipes. Pemmican is the ultimate survival food: very easy to make, calorie dense and can last for decades. Red meat: Traditionally game meat is used, but now beef is most common. 5lbs of meat will make 1lb of dried meat

  • How do you make pemmican without organ meats?

  • If you prefer to make pemmican without organ meats, follow my traditional pemmican recipe instead. Pemmican is a very adaptable recipe and easy to make in any amount you want. Follow a 1:1 ratio of dry meat to fat by weight and you can fill any mold or roll balls by hand.

  • How do you cook pemmican in the oven?

  • Briefly cook it in a 350 F (177 C) oven and turn it off. Leave it to dry in the oven for about 1 day. For a hands-off way to dry meat or fish, put the prepared meat in a dehydrator and dry it for 8 to 12 hours. For pemmican that has the most nutritional value, choose grass-fed meat instead of grain-fed meat.

  • What kind of meat do you use to make pemmican?

  • Traditionally, the meats used to make pemmican included bison, moose, deer, and elk, but nowadays, beef is the most common meat because it鈥檚 readily available. The key is that the meat must have natural fat, so lean meats like rabbit won鈥檛 work to make pemmican.
